| Official Name: | Republic of the Congo |
| National Name: | République Populaire du Congo |
| Alternate Names: | Congo; Congo Republic; République du Congo; not to be confused with Congo Democratic Republic (Zaire) which has also been called Congo and Republic of the Congo |
| Monetary Units: | 1 CFA franc (CFAF) = 100 centimes. |
| Location: | Central Africa; bordered by Gabon (northwest); Cameroon and Central African Republic (north); Congo Democratic Republic (east and south); Angola and Atlantic Ocean (southwest). |
| History: | Formerly Middle Congo, then part of French Equatorial Africa, then part of Congo Democratic Republic. |
| Mineral Resources: | Diamonds; petroleum. |

Aurichalcite Congo People's Republic Scott C94 100 CFA francs |
Dioptase Congo People's Republic Scott C95 150 CFA francs |
|
|
|
|
This set of 2 stamps was issued on 20 Mar 1970. Both stamps show illustrations of natural, unpolished specimens. |
